This home in brief

95 Ivyfield Road, in B23, is a leasehold flat / maisonette on Ivyfield Road. It last sold for £72,000 in 2024 — its 3rd recorded sale, up 80% on its first recorded sale of £40,000 in 2000. Its EPC records 54 m² of floor space — about £1,333 per square metre at that last price, 37% below the recent B23 norm. That price sits 58% below the £172,000 median for B23 over the last 8 years.
